Applications are invited for a fellowship in Colorectal Surgery in Nottingham. The fellowship will run for a period of six months commencing April 2027.
This post will provide extensive exposure to Robotic colorectal surgery and all aspects of robotic practice. The successful candidate will receive wide ranging clinical training. These fellowship is designed for trainees either within ST7/8 of their training or post CCT and have passed their FRCS. Senior trainees with sufficient experience can expect to be able to perform advanced colorectal surgery on completion of this post. Participation on the on call rota may be arranged by local negotiation but is not mandated.
